**Q: Why did my request get a 429 from the Tollgate gateway?**

Tollgate enforces per-service token buckets: 200 requests/minute default, bursts up to 50. Limits are keyed on the calling service identity, not IP. If you're reviewing code that retries on 429, check it honors the Retry-After header and backs off exponentially — hammering the gateway triggers a temporary ban. Custom limits require a quota entry in the gateway config repo, approved by the platform team. For quota increases or disputes, email the gateway owners at the address below.

escalation mailbox, fahaf-bajep: druael@lumiccorp.internal

## 3.8.0 — Changed defaults in Mapforge tile cache

Heads up, on-call folks: the Mapforge cache layer now evicts by LRU instead of TTL-only, and the default memory ceiling doubled. Cold-start warmup is also on by default, so expect a brief CPU spike after restarts — that's normal, don't page anyone. Stale-while-revalidate is enabled for zoom levels 0–8. After upgrading, nodes pick up the new defaults shown here:

config for kajof-fahif:
[druael]
port = 9000
region = east-4
host = druael.paliqlabs.internal
timeout_ms = 2000
retries = 2

Initial contributions total an even split, with Torvane Industrial supplying the Keldwich facility and Marquellen providing tooling and licences. Projected break-even falls in year three, assuming the Ostrellan market opens as forecast. Sensitivity testing shows the venture remains viable under a ten percent cost overrun. Department heads should review the assumptions carefully before Thursday's session. The confidential note on forward business plans appears directly below.

management briefing: Only 8 of the 555 pilot accounts renewed Julath, so a churn review is set for June 8. Ralmirix Holdings is in early talks to buy Prawynix Freight for about $54.3 million.

## Env Vars — Garage Feed

Quick notes for the sync: the Stallwick occupancy feed now pushes counts from all four downtown decks every 30 seconds. `GF_POLL_MS` and `GF_DECK_FILTER` behave as before, no drama there. The only gotcha is the upstream sensor gateway now requires an auth credential instead of IP allowlisting, so that has to live in the env file. Put the credential line right below this paragraph.

secret setting of fajof-tagep: VAULT_KEY13=796f7aba7157f